• Shallow water flow may occur during or after cement job • Under water blow out has happened • Gas flow may occur after a cement job in deepwater environments that contain major hydrate zones. • Destabilization of hydrates after the cement job is confirmed by downhole cameras. • The gas flow could slow down in hours to days if the de- stabilization is not severe. • However, the consequences could be more severe in worse cases.

Deepwater Well Objectives
• Cement slurry should be placed in the entire annulus with no losses • Temperature increase during slurry hydration should not destabilize hydrates • There should be no influx of shallow water or gas into the annulus • The cement slurry should develop strength in the shortest time after placement Conditions in deepwater wells are not conducive to achieving all of these objectives simultaneously
